How to Discuss Your Car Accident Claim with Family and Friends

After experiencing a car accident, dealing with the aftermath can feel overwhelming. You have to handle medical appointments, vehicle repairs, and insurance claims and may also face inquiries from loved ones. Discussing your car accident claim with family and friends requires care, especially if you are working with a Los Angeles car accident attorney to pursue compensation. Here’s a guide on how to navigate these conversations effectively.

Be Selective About What You Share

When discussing your car accident claim, you must be cautious about the information you disclose. Family and friends often mean well, but oversharing details of your case can unintentionally jeopardize your claim. Insurance companies or opposing attorneys may look for inconsistencies between what you say publicly and what is documented in your claim.

Stick to general updates, such as informing them about the accident or that you’ve hired a Los Angeles car accident lawyer to handle the legal aspects. Avoid sharing specifics about your injuries, financial losses, or settlement negotiations unless necessary.

Avoid Social Media Discussions

Conversations about your car accident claim shouldn’t extend to social media. Even seemingly harmless posts or comments can be misconstrued by insurance adjusters or opposing counsel. Share this concern with family and friends, as they might unknowingly post or tag you in content that could complicate your case.

Instead, encourage private conversations and remind them that you are focused on resolving the matter with the help of your car accident attorney in Los Angeles.
